mysql fulltext全文検索

mysql5.7での全文検索のインデックスの貼り方

ALTER TABLE tables ADD FULLTEXT INDEX ngram_idx (title_column,text_column) WITH PARSER ngram;
//でダメなら一つずつやる
ALTER TABLE tables ADD FULLTEXT INDEX ngram_idx (title_column) WITH PARSER ngram;
//でダメなら
//CREATE FULLTEXT INDEX index_name ON table_name (title_column); 

title_columnとtext_columnにインデックスが貼らる

SELECT * FROM tables WHERE MATCH (title_column,text_column) AGAINST ('アックスボンバー イナズマレッグラリアット' IN BOOLEAN MODE); 

mysql文字コードmusql バージョンに気をつけよう。動かない場合があるよ

コメント

hage01

2008年頃からワードプレス使ってますヴァージョンは2.6か2.8かだったかな?

hage01をフォローする
タイトルとURLをコピーしました